导读:合约地址错误在去中心化钱包及跨链场景中常导致交易失败、资产损失或被钓鱼合约劫持。本文从技术与管理两个维度,围绕TPWallet场景,结合防病毒软件、全球化数字化平台与行业透视,给出排查与防护要点,并对比说明比特现金(BCH)等非EVM链的特殊性。
一、合约地址错误的典型场景与影响

- 输入/粘贴错误:地址字符一错可能导致发送到错误合约或无效地址,交易失败或资产永久丢失;
- 错链操作:在错误链(如在BSC上调用ETH合约)会因网络不兼容而失败;
- 钓鱼/恶意合约:攻击者伪造类似地址或ENS名称诱导用户授权,造成资产被转移;
- 合约未验证或存在BUG:合约逻辑异常会导致交互失败或资金锁定。
二、防病毒软件与钱包交互
- 防病毒并非万能盾:某些防病毒/安全软件会阻断钱包扩展或拦截网页脚本,误判导致连接失败或交易界面异常;
- 隐私与安全权衡:浏览器安全插件可能阻止外部脚本加载,影响合约ABI/元数据获取;
- 建议:在确认软件来源与规则的前提下,使用白名单、临时允许或在隔离环境(如干净浏览器用户)中操作高风险交易;不要为任何钱包向不信任程序授予自动化控制权限。
三、全球化数字化平台与行业透视报告要点
- 趋势观察:随着多链生态扩张,用户对跨链资产管理需求上升,但安全运营能力参差不齐;
- 合规与用户体验:全球平台需兼顾合规报告、KYC/AML与便捷的合约验证流程;
- 报告指向:行业报告常强调“慎用默认Approve、启用硬件密钥、多签托管”作为降低平台系统性风险的核心策略。
四、交易失败的常见原因与排查步骤
- 常见原因:余额不足、nonce冲突、gas设置不当、合约回退、链上重放保护、错误链或错误地址;
- 排查步骤:
1) 检查交易hash与链(区块浏览器查看失败原因);
2) 确认发送地址是否与目标合约对应网络一致;
3) 查看合约源码/是否已验证;
4) 使用小额测试交易;
5) 查看钱包日志或开启调试模式,或联系钱包客服并提供tx hash与截图。
五、多链资产管理最佳实践
- 统一地址校验:使用校验和地址(如EIP-55)或ENS/主链域名来减少人工错误;
- 小额试单:首次交互先发小额并确认行为;
- 分层密钥管理:冷钱包存储主密钥,热钱包用于日常签名,重要额度启用多签;
- 撤销与权限管理:定期检查并撤销不必要的Approve(使用revoke工具);
- 使用可信链上数据:通过官方区块浏览器或链上验证服务确认合约地址与代码哈希。
六、比特现金(BCH)特殊注意

- 非EVM差异:BCH不是以太坊兼容链,合约模型和签名机制不同,切勿在EVM钱包环境下错误选择BCH为交易链;
- 地址与支付格式:BCH有不同地址格式(CashAddr等),误用可能导致无法找回资金;
- 跨链桥风险:使用跨链桥时需确认桥服务对BCH的适配与安全性。
七、应急与预防建议(针对TPWallet合约地址错误)
- 立即停止后续交易与授权;
- 在链上区块浏览器查询交易状态并保存交易hash;
- 若发现被授予Approve,尽快在可信工具上撤销授权;
- 联系TPWallet官方客服并提交证据,必要时走法律/合规渠道;
- 教育用户:在平台集成地址白名单、显示合约来源认证标签、启用二次确认提示。
八、推荐工具与资源
- 区块浏览器:Etherscan、BscScan、Blockchair、Blockstream;
- 撤销/权限管理:Revoke.cash、Etherscan的Token Approvals;
- 多签与硬件:Gnosis Safe、Ledger、Trezor;
- 安全检测:MythX、Slither(合约审计静态分析工具)。
结语:合约地址错误既有技术原因也有流程与用户行为因素。对于TPWallet及其他全球化数字平台,建立合约验证、用户引导、多层防护与应急机制,结合行业报告中强调的治理与合规要求,是降低交易失败与资产被盗风险的关键。采取小额试验、校验地址、使用硬件与多签,以及审慎配置防病毒/安全软件策略,可以显著提升个人与平台的安全性。
评论
CryptoFan88
这篇文章很实用,特别是小额试单和撤销Approve的建议,已收藏。
李小明
请问如果已经把BCH地址输错发出交易,是否还有挽回办法?楼主可否给出具体联系流程?
SatoshiLover
很好总结,防病毒软件导致的钱包断连我遇到过,原来可以用白名单或干净浏览器用户来操作。
陈静
多链管理部分讲得清晰,建议补充一些常见桥的安全评分参考。
BlockWatcher
关于TPWallet官方支持渠道的处理时效能否做个行业透视对比?非常期待更深入的数据分析。